<p>Who could have predicted that following the great zombie panic of 2007/2008 (during which we did our best to spread the infection with <a title="Raise the Dead" href="http://www.moorereppion.com/comics/dynamite/raise-the-dead/" target="_self"><strong>Raise the Dead</strong></a>) vampires would become the monster du jour of 2009? Well, luckily for us, we (or at least Dynamite Entertainment) sort of did.</p>
<p><a href="http://www.sfx.co.uk/page/sfx?entry=sfx_vampire_special"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-2514" style="margin: 10px;" src="http://www.moorereppion.com/wordpress/wp-content/2009/06/sfx-vampire-special1-300x199.jpg" alt="" width="300" height="199" /></a>It&#8217;s thanks to that kind of eerie forward planning that we find ourselves interviewed about <strong><a title="The Complete Dracula" href="http://www.moorereppion.com/comics/dynamite/dracula/" target="_self">The Complete Dracula</a> </strong>in the pages of the brand new <a title="SFX Magazine Vampire Special" href="http://www.sfx.co.uk/page/sfx?entry=sfx_vampire_special" target="_blank">SFX Magazine Vampire Special</a> alongside the likes of James (<em>Spike</em>) Marsters, <em>Anita Blake</em> author Laurell K Hamilton, <em>Let the Right One In </em>director Tomas Alfredson and many, many other bloodsucker related folks.</p>
<p>As you&#8217;d expect the special is also packed with <em>Buffy the Vampire Slayer </em>and <em>Twilight </em>realted features and goodies (including posters and drinks coasters) as well as a pocket sized book of the 1819 novella The <em>Vampyre</em> and Joseph Sheridan Le Fanu’s <em>Carmilla</em> &#8211; two stories that are believed to have influenced Bram Stoker&#8217;s <em>Dracula</em>.</p>
<p><img class="alignright size-full wp-image-2517" style="margin: 10px;" src="http://www.moorereppion.com/wordpress/wp-content/2009/06/vamp.jpg" alt="vamp" width="210" height="171" />It&#8217;s nice to be &#8220;on trend&#8221; with <strong>TCD</strong> but I think it might also be worth mentioning that we did write another vampire book not so long ago. <a title="The Darkness vs. Eva - Daughter of Dracula" href="http://www.moorereppion.com/comics/dynamite/darkness-vs-eva/" target="_self"><strong>The Darkness vs. Eva &#8211; Daughter of Dracula</strong></a> was a 4 issue Dynamite/Top Cow series published between March and June 2008 with art by the fantastic Edgar (<em>Project Superpowers</em>) Salazar.</p>
<p><img class="alignleft size-full wp-image-2522" style="margin: 10px;" src="http://www.moorereppion.com/wordpress/wp-content/2009/06/darkeva04-06_color_small.jpg" alt="" width="283" height="236" />The series sees Darkness wielder and mob boss Jackie Estacado having a bit of a problem with an influx of vampires, werewolves and other supernatural nasties into his city. One of these visitors just happens to be Graf Von Orlock &#8211; an ancient vampire with a plan to gain the upper hand over the mortals. Meanwhile Eva Tepes &#8211; Daughter of Dracula, sucked through time and stranded in modern day USA, is busy doing what she does best:  slaying evil wherever she finds it. When Eva interrupts a ritual Jackie finds that his control of The Darkness is slipping &#8211; just what he needs when vampires have decided to take a bite out of his business.</p>
